Abstract

620,328. Gravity-feed lubricators. FAIRFIELD SHIPBUILDING & ENGINEERING CO., Ltd., and DAVIS, A. W. Dec. 20, 1946, No. 37470. [Class 12 (iii)] [Also in Group XXIV] The turbine and gearing bearings 16 and hydraulic couplings 6, 7 of a marine reversing and reduction gearing of the kind described in Specification 619,866, [Group XXIV], are fed by a gravity tank 22 supplied from a lubricating pump 19 which is driven, directly or through toothed or chain gearing 20, from the astern driving pinion 2 and serves during propulsion by the ahead driving pinion 1 to supply a restraining torque to the pinion 2 to maintain its teeth in continuous engagement with the driving surfaces of the teeth of the driven gear 3. The pump 19 may operate during ahead and astern propulsion or during ahead propulsion only. Oil drains from the bearings 16 and couplings 6, 7 to a low-level tank 24. A booster pump 26 actuated by an electric motor 27 controlled by a float switch 29 is in parallel with the pump 19 and is switched on and off when the oil level in the tank 24 rises and falls beyond predetermined limits. According to the Provisional Specification, the booster pump may be controlled by the oil level in the gravity tank, and more than one pump may be driven from the astern driving pinion.
